OptiMedica Corp. operated as a medical device company with a strategic focus on ophthalmic technologies. Founded in 2004 and based in Santa Clara, California, the firm initially targeted retinal and glaucoma conditions, achieving a significant milestone with the development of the PASCAL® (Pattern Scan Laser) Method of retinal photocoagulation. This technology, co-invented by ophthalmic thought leader Dr. Mark Blumenkranz and four Silicon Valley engineers, offered a semi-automated pattern generation technique for rapid and precise laser pulse delivery. The commercial success of the PASCAL system, which included several models and sold over 600 units, culminated in the sale of this entire business line to Topcon Corp. in August 2010. Following this divestiture, OptiMedica pivoted its entire operation to concentrate on the cataract surgery market. This strategic shift was backed by prominent venture capital firms including Kleiner Perkins Caufield & Byers, Alloy Ventures, DAG Ventures, BlackRock Private Equity Partners, and Bio*One Capital. The company's efforts resulted in the creation of the Catalys® Precision Laser System, a sophisticated platform designed to replace demanding manual steps in cataract surgery with image-guided femtosecond laser technology. The Catalys system integrates a femtosecond laser, 3D Optical Coherence Tomography (OCT) imaging, and proprietary pattern scanning technology. Key features included the Liquid Optics™ Interface, which used a fluid medium to ensure a stable and non-distorting connection to the patient's eye, and an Integral Guidance™ system for precise laser delivery. The business model centered on the development and sale of these high-value capital equipment systems to ophthalmic surgeons and specialized eye care centers. The Catalys system received CE Mark approval in Europe and FDA clearance in the U.S., enabling its commercial launch in late 2011 and early 2012, respectively. The company's trajectory concluded in August 2013, when it was acquired by Abbott for its Abbott Medical Optics division in a deal valued at an initial $250 million, with up to $150 million in additional milestone payments. This acquisition marked Abbott's entry into the femtosecond laser-assisted cataract surgery market, integrating OptiMedica's technology into its broader portfolio of vision care products.
